What we know about the measurement:
- Quality of the measurement data is
medium.
-
Origin of the data is Reflector Audio.
-
Format of the data is
a scanned image
.
-
-3dB (resp. -6db) point v.s. reference is at 48.8Hz (resp. 40.2Hz).
-
Reference level is normalised to 1.1dB
computed over the frequency range [300.0Hz,
5000.0Hz].
-
Frequency deviation is 1.1dB over the same frequency range.
- Tonality (Preference) Score
- Tonality (Preference) Score is 6.73
and would be 8.55 with a
perfect subwoofer.
